Large Zero Bevel Gear

Large zero bevel gears operate on intersecting shafts using curved teeth machined at a zero-degree spiral angle on large-diameter conical blanks. As the driving gear rotates, its curved teeth engage progressively with the mating gear’s teeth, creating rolling and sliding contact that efficiently transfers high torque loads while maintaining the smooth engagement characteristic of spiral bevel gears . The zero spiral angle eliminates net axial thrust forces, simplifying bearing support requirements even under substantial loads, while the curved tooth geometry provides improved load distribution and reduced stress concentration compared to straight bevel gears.

Large Zero Bevel Gear Typical Applications

 

Large zero bevel gears are essential components in heavy industrial applications where smooth, reliable right-angle power transmission under significant loads is required, particularly where space constraints or shaft alignment considerations favor their use.

Common applications include:

  • Large industrial gear drives with space limitations
  • Marine auxiliary propulsion systems
  • Heavy construction equipment
  • Power generation auxiliary systems
  • Large material handling equipment
  • Paper mill heavy-duty drives
  • Specialized heavy machinery where thrust forces must be minimized

Their ability to provide smooth, quiet operation with balanced thrust forces under heavy loads makes large zero bevel gears particularly valuable in applications where bearing simplicity and operational smoothness are critical priorities.

Forging

When gears need high performance that needs to withstand high loads, high stress, impact loads or fatigue loads, forgings are suggested to use. Forging allows metal fibers to be continuously distributed along the gear profile, significantly improving root strength and fatigue life.

Gear Milling

Gear Milling is a gear cutting process that used a rotating from cutter shaped to match the exact space between two gear teeth is plunged into the gear blank. After cutting one tooth space, the blank is indexed to the next position .

Tooth Grinding

Tooth Grinding are the final processes are applied after heat treatment to correct distortion, improve geometry, and achieve the final surface finish necessary for quiet, efficient power transmission.
